Job Description

The Network Team develops, deploys, maintains, and manages the Voice and Data Network Infrastructure, taking responsibility for its performance, capacity management, business as usual operational monitoring and off hours support. Technologies within the team's responsibility includes: LAN and WAN networks, firewalls and security devices, wireless connectivity, voice, and video communications and all related areas of Network Infrastructure.

The above is led by the Network Manager and overseas a small team for all LVMH Beauty Maisons as part of the wider Technology Operations department (WW). The manager's role is to coordinate team and service providers to ensure daily provision, quality of service, and connectivity across the business. Also included but not limited to implementation of changes to support project delivery. The role will ensure LVMH Beauty Tech process and procedures are adhered to and will work across the technology function to implement process and continually improve the services provided to business. The role will also ensure compliance to security policies within the team's scope, as well as ensuring disaster recovery plans and business continuity are aligned.

Strategic Management
Provide architectural and design input to strategic direction for the development of data networks and supporting Infrastructure environment.
Make recommendations to the Director of Infrastructure for the enhancement of the above infrastructure.
Manage the technical implementation of agreed initiatives working with all required parties to ensure successful delivery according to Stakeholder and Project Management Office criteria.
Identification and rectification of poor or obsolete systems or practice.
Identify areas of cost saving and ensure that all systems are maintained in the most cost-efficient way without impacting availability and performance.

Technical / Operational Management
Proactive management of the networks (LAN, WAN, WiFi, Mobile) in all office and POS locations, ensuring a suitable level of performance, security, and contingency.
Management and enhancement of Palo Alto Firewalls, Cisco (Meraki) / Aruba switching, access points and routing technologies. Cisco ISE (intrusion detection and protection systems).
Ensure all documentation is kept up to date e.g., network diagrams, procedure manuals, disaster recovery documentation.
Management of and co-ordination with engineers and colleagues to respond to Service Desk calls and Work Requests received within SLO's.
Knowledgeable in the Disaster Recovery processes of the systems within area of responsibility to meet agreed RTOs (Recovery Time Objective) and maintain DR documentation, accounting for changes in live systems.
Escalate any issues or problems whose resolution deviates from or is likely to deviate from SLO's or is likely to have an impact on company operations or ability to deliver high standard of services to user community and staff.
Responsible for network monitoring, reporting and bandwidth optimization.
Contribute to the development of department wide standards of service and delivery.
Ensure appropriate maintenance processes are in place to protect the performance of the service in the longer term.
Establish and maintain strong relationships with existing and new vendors and suppliers.
Ensure that the change management system is adhered to and that all changes to the network infrastructure are documented and approved.
Develop and maintain toolset for the 24/7 monitoring across LVMH Beauty Division.
Develop and maintain toolset for capacity management of the network across LVMH Beauty Division.

Project Involvement
Providing advice to projects to assure that new services have appropriate service delivery processes, plans and tools in place.
Perform design, development, and implementation tasks as part of project teams.
Ensure all network elements of projects are transitioned and communicated.

Reports to Sr. Director of Infrastructure.

Qualifications

Education, Qualifications and Training
Certifications (CCNP, CCDP, PCNSA, PCNSE, ACNT).
At least 4 years' experience as a network engineer.
Ability to identify, deploy, and manage complex networking systems.
Experience with storage engineering, wide-area networking, and network virtualization.
Good communication and interpersonal skills.

Essential
Proven experience in designing, building, operating, and troubleshooting large scale IT Network systems.
Managing team of networking specialists and 3rd parties.
Expertise in TCP/IP, support and troubleshooting.
Understanding of SAN technology and DNS/DHCP administration.
Exposure to server network connectivity, teaming, TCP/IP networking, switching and routing.
Expertise in VLANs,
Knowledge and experience of firewall technologies, ideally Cisco and Palo Alto.
Understanding ITIL procedures.
Experience with Disaster Recovery, Business Continuity, Change Control Processes and Network Performance Monitoring Tools.
Strong experience with technical documentation writing and maintenance.
Awareness of Information Security issues, threats, and countermeasures.
Experience of structured cabling (fiber and copper).

Desirable
Experience of VMware Virtualization technology, clustering, resource groups, Site Recovery Manager (SRM).
Exposure to Cloud, SAAS, IAAS, PAAS connectivity.
Knowledge of enterprise level storage solutions (NAS, SAN).
Rack Management experience.
